Two Minivans with some similarities, but otherwise different in most aspects such as the horsepower, ground shadow size, model year, starting price, fuel economy, and maximum occupancy. First of all, there is a notable difference in the starting price of the 2016 Ford Transit Connect, which is $3,545 less than the base MSRP of the 2014 Nissan Quest, which is two model years older. Also, the 2014 Quest has a more powerful engine than the 2016 Transit Connect, and it gets 1.5 fewer miles on a gallon of fuel. In addition, the Transit Connect is significantly smaller than the Quest. And finally, you'll seat two more passengers in the Nissan Quest than in the Ford Transit Connect. Among similarities are the body structure and height.
